Aim and Objectives:  
This project aims to analyze the RPL-based networks in a static and mobile environment using the contiki-cooja simulator.
Contribution:  
1. This project evaluates the performances of RPL in three configurations: network scalability, multiple sink and mobility models.
2. This work proposes evaluating and analyzing the RPL behavior in static and mobile conditions.
Performance Evalution:  
This project used the static and mobility plugin added to cooja tools. This plugin allows attributing the mobility traces to nodes situated in the network with different nodes (20,40,60).
